Program Itinerary
- Depart Canada.
- Arrive at Ben-Gurion International Airport.
- Meet your tour educator who will accompany you on this journey of education and inspiration.
- Spend the day in the Biblical Landscape reserve, Neot Kedumim, with:
- Lunch at Abraham’s Tent.
- Tree-planting ceremony.
- Stop at Park Canada for a group photo.
- Stop at the Jaffa Overlook for an introduction to Tel Aviv and to our journey in Israel.
- Check into your Tel Aviv hotel.
- Kabbalat shabbat on the beach and a welcome dinner at a local restaurant.
- Tour Rothschild Boulevard from Tel Aviv's earliest days to its contemporary status as one of the world's most dynamic cities.
- Join a scavenger hunt in Neve Zedek, one of Tel Aviv’s oldest neighborhoods.

- Check out from your Tel Aviv hotel.
- Guided visit to the ancient city of Caesarea - a wonder of the ancient world hugging the Mediterranean.
- Walk through the 2,000-year-old water tunnel at Park Alona, the water source for ancient Caesarea.
- Visit the Hula Nature Reserve, home to thousands of storks, cranes, pelicans, and flamingos. Enjoy bike-riding and golf-carting.
- Stop at Kiriyat Shmona for a visit and meet Rabbi Orit Rosenblit for some insights about the relationship between Periphery and Center in Israel.
- Check into your kibbutz hotel.
- Dinner at the hotel.
- We'll gaze across the Golan and into Syria from the top of Mount Bental and gain powerful insights into Israel's geopolitical and security situation.

- Adults: Meet with a leader from IRAC (Religious Action Center) to learn about social justice initiatives in Israel.
- Kids: Enjoy photo opportunities at Live the Bible.
- Visit the Jerusalem Archaeological Park, including the Davidson Center and Robinson’s Arch. Stand on the stairs that were the entrances to the Temple of Jerusalem two thousand years ago.
- Tour Jerusalem's Old City including the Jewish and Christian Quarter's including a rooftop view of the holy cities most sacred sites.
- Explore the Western Wall Tunnel, the underground continuation of the Kotel, and examine important archaeological discoveries that are revising our understanding of daily life in ancient Jerusalem.
- Visit Mitzilot Hamzon talk about food waste and participate in a cooking workshop using salvaged food.
- Take the cable car to the top of Masada, where Jewish rebels are believed to have made their final attempt to resist Roman invaders (c 74 CE).
- Float into happiness on the Dead Sea where the feeling of weightlessness is great fun.
- Ride a camel into the heart of the desert.
- Enjoy hospitality in a desert tent and share a traditional “hafla” dinner.
- Return to Jerusalem.
- Adults and children over 10: Visit Yad Vashem - the central memorial and educational site commemorating the Holocaust and it's ongoing impact on the Jewish world and the State of Israel.
